UPDF activist shot dead in Khagrachhari

March 9, 2014 editorGovernance, Strategic

A member of United People’s Democratic Front (UPDF) was shot dead and another person injured in a gun attack by masked miscreants in Babuichhari area of Dighinala upazila this (Sunday) morning. The deceased was identified as Sudrishti Chakma, 35.

12 government officials face contempt charges

March 5, 2014 editorCourts law, Governance

The High Court on Tuesday issued contempt of court rule against 12 senior government officials for violation of an earlier ruling against building any infrastructure on the lands of Forest Department in Cox’s Bazar district.

Contempt rule against Prothom Alo editor

March 2, 2014 editorCourts law, Governance

The High Court has asked why Prothom Alo’s Editor Matiur Rahman and Joint Editor Mizanur Rahman Khan should not be charged with contempt. The bench of Justices Naima Haider and Zafar Ahmed issued the suo moto rule on Sunday.
